Vivint Solar is a leading full-service residential solar provider in the United States. With the help of Vivint Solar, homeowners can power their homes with clean, renewable energy, typically achieving significant financial savings over time. Vivint Solar designs and installs solar energy systems for homeowners and offers monitoring and maintenance services. In addition to being able to purchase a solar energy system outright, homeowners may benefit from Vivint Solar's affordable, flexible financing options, including power purchase agreements, or lease agreements, where available. Vivint Solar also offers solar plus storage systems with LG Chem home batteries and electric vehicle chargers with ChargePoint Home. Vivint Solar has 4,000 employees.
21% of Vivint Solar employees are women, while 79% are men.
The most common ethnicity at Vivint Solar is White (61%).
20% of Vivint Solar employees are Hispanic or Latino.
7% of Vivint Solar employees are Black or African American.
The average employee at Vivint Solar makes $78,168 per year.
Vivint Solar employees are most likely to be members of the democratic party.
Employees at Vivint Solar stay with the company for 3.3 years on average.
